Lines Matching refs:m_aSet

121 	if ( !m_bEnd && (!m_nMaxRows || sal_Int32(m_aSet.size()) < m_nMaxRows) )  in fetchRow()
125m_aSet.push_back(new connectivity::ORowVector< connectivity::ORowSetValue >(m_xSetMetaData->getCol… in fetchRow()
126 m_aSetIter = m_aSet.end() - 1; in fetchRow()
144 m_aSet.push_back(pRow); in fillAllRows()
145 m_aSetIter = m_aSet.end() - 1; in fillAllRows()
164 if(m_aSetIter == m_aSet.end() && !fetchRow()) in next()
165 m_aSetIter = m_aSet.end(); in next()
175 return m_aSetIter == m_aSet.begin(); in isBeforeFirst()
181 return m_aSetIter == m_aSet.end() && m_bEnd; in isAfterLast()
187 return m_aSetIter == m_aSet.begin()+1; in isFirst()
193 return m_aSetIter == m_aSet.end()-1 && m_bEnd; in isLast()
200 m_aSetIter = m_aSet.begin(); in beforeFirst()
208 m_aSetIter = m_aSet.end(); in afterLast()
215 m_aSetIter = m_aSet.begin()+1; in first()
216 if(m_aSetIter == m_aSet.end() && !fetchRow()) in first()
217 m_aSetIter = m_aSet.end(); in first()
219 return m_aSetIter != m_aSet.end(); in first()
227 m_aSetIter = m_aSet.end()-1; in last()
238 sal_Int32 nPos = m_aSet.size() - (m_aSet.end() - m_aSetIter); in getRow()
256 if(nRow <= (sal_Int32)m_aSet.size()) in absolute()
257 m_aSetIter = m_aSet.begin() + nRow; in absolute()
259 m_aSetIter = m_aSet.begin(); in absolute()
263 if(row >= (sal_Int32)m_aSet.size()) in absolute()
268 for(sal_Int32 i=m_aSet.size()-1;i < row && bNext;++i) in absolute()
272 if(row > (sal_Int32)m_aSet.size()) in absolute()
273 m_aSetIter = m_aSet.end(); // check again in absolute()
275 m_aSetIter = m_aSet.begin() + row; in absolute()
278 m_aSetIter = m_aSet.begin() + row; in absolute()
281 return m_aSetIter != m_aSet.end() && m_aSetIter != m_aSet.begin(); in absolute()
299 if(m_aSetIter != m_aSet.begin()) in previous()
302 return m_aSetIter != m_aSet.begin(); in previous()
336 deleteRow(*(m_aSet.begin() + comphelper::getINT32(*pBegin)),_xTable); in deleteRows()
348m_aSet.push_back(new ORowVector< ORowSetValue >(*_rInsertRow)); // we don't know where the new row… in insertRow()
349 m_aSetIter = m_aSet.end() - 1; in insertRow()
367 ORowSetMatrix::iterator aPos = m_aSet.begin()+(_rDeleteRow->get())[0].getInt32(); in deleteRow()
368 if(aPos == (m_aSet.end()-1)) in deleteRow()
369 m_aSetIter = m_aSet.end(); in deleteRow()
370 m_aSet.erase(aPos); in deleteRow()